Ether’s 60% down from its 2025 high, but TradFi keeps betting on ETH: Here’s why
Ethereum’s dominant total value locked and widespread adoption by traditional finance institutions confirm its role as the base of global onchain finance. Will Ether price follow?
AI comment — why bullish
The significant drawdown in Ether's price, contrasted with persistent institutional accumulation, signals a potential decoupling of short-term market sentiment from long-term strategic positioning. This divergence has broader implications, suggesting the asset is maturing beyond a purely speculative instrument into a core holding for traditional finance. While retail confidence may be shaken by volatility, the steady flow of institutional capital acts as a stabilizing force, anchoring market psychology. This trend connects to the macro theme of asset tokenization and the search for productive assets, with institutions viewing ETH as foundational technology for a new financial system. Consequently, this institutional conviction can bolster long-term investor confidence, gradually shifting risk appetite from short-term trading towards strategic, multi-year portfolio allocations within the digital asset class, regardless of immediate price action.
